INTERNAL MEMO — Finance Team Only

Re: Term Sheet from Caldrey Systems

Caldrey's revised term sheet arrived Tuesday. Key points: a three-year supply commitment, volume rebates tiered at 8% and 12%, and an exclusivity clause covering the Velmora product line. Lena Harwick has flagged the exclusivity language as potentially restrictive given our pipeline with other partners. Please model cash impact under both tiers before Friday's review. Our position going into negotiations is noted below.

board note of kahag-baguf: The finance team signed off on a budget of $419.2 million for Project Gorvan.

Q3 Planning Note — Switching to Marloway Logistics

Quick heads-up for finance: we're moving from Tessen Carriers to Marloway Logistics at the start of Q3. Expect one-off transition costs this quarter and roughly six percent lower freight spend thereafter. Invoicing format changes too, so accruals will need a tweak. Please treat the note below as confidential.

board note of tahop-tageg: Kelielox Group plans to raise the Novok list price by 2.0 percent in July. The board signed off on a budget of $17.9 million for Project Quenax. The renewal with Casaelox Systems closes at $78.3 million a year, 35.5 percent above the last contract. Project Druwyn slips by six weeks because of the supplier delay.

### If Skitterlog crash reports stop flowing

Quick one for the sync: the Pebblenest mobile crash pipeline backed up again Tuesday. Usual suspects — the symbolication workers on Fernvale choke when the dSYM cache evicts mid-batch. Restart the `skitterlog-symbolicate` pool, then replay from the dead-letter queue. Don't just drain it; we lose crash grouping. If replays still fail, compare the worker image against the last known-good build, whose token is right below.

session token of kafop-yahop = htk4_fa63

Subject: Canary gating rules for Quillbarrow releases

Hi all — welcome to the release channel. Before promoting any Quillbarrow canary, please confirm three gates: error rate must stay under 0.3% for 30 consecutive minutes, p99 latency must not regress more than 5% against baseline, and the canary must serve at least 50,000 requests. If any gate trips, roll back immediately and note it in the log. For traceability, every promotion message must include the build token shown below.

trace token, kajeg-tadup: htk31_ea4436123ab4c9e337062126feef2c5